Mortgage insurance premiums are the monies that a homeowner pays to the Federal Housing Administration as part of the FHA mortgage program. FHA mortgage insurance premiums are in two phases -- upfront at closing, and annually in 12 monthly installments. FHA requirements include mortgage insurance primarily for borrowers making a down payment of less than 20 percent. Current Up-Front Mortgage Insurance Premium. The UPMIP is currently at 1.75% of the base loan amount. Could a better understanding of the tax implications of home ownership save you money at the end of the year? FHA interest rates are established in the marketplace and not by federal regulation. **Every FHA mortgage must have mortgage insurance regardless. of the amount of the down payment.** There are two types of mortgage insurance for FHA insured loans – Up-front Mortgage Insurance Premiums and Monthly Mortgage Insurance Premiums.
